    Re: Herpstat vs Temp Gun in a Glass Enclosure

    Quote Originally Posted by Monty's_Mom View Post
    Try getting temp gun readings from other places on the hot side but not where the UTH is. Maybe the UTH doesn't work?? What is Chan 2 set at?
    I checked the heating pad it is warm to the touch.
    Channel 2 it set to 91 degrees and it's the one setting on top of the rock.






    Quote Originally Posted by tbowman View Post
    Bump UTH up a few degrees and measure the glass after awhile. Thermostat is going to read a little hotter than the glass. The probe for the lamp would have me more worried. If the snake sits on it or knocks it out of the way the lamp is going to run hot.
    I agree, but i'm not sure where to place it to keep the "Basking" spot at the right temp, where do you think is the best way to place or mount the prob?
